Started the bike up today and it developed an intermittent backfire/pop through the exhaust. Tracked it down to the front cylinder on the right. Tried changing the plug 3 times, but it’s still there, pulled cap and pop stopped but obviously running on 5.

Any suggestions as I’m at a loss, and starting to think it’s either a lead or maybe an igniter breaking down

Is this present at an idle and higher RPM? I would first do a compression test on the engine. Sounds like a misfire is occurring where an adjacent plug leads spark is jumping to your #1 lead. What was the spark plugs tip condition and for that side of engine white, black and compared to the left side? How well is the engine running otherwise?

Well after a day of pottering, tracing and head scratching I finally sorted it, one of the wires to the top igniter pickup had started to break causing the issue, why it was only affecting cyl 1 I have no idea, but wire cut and soldered and miss fire/pop has gone, it even revs smoother too, so maybe it’s been playing up a while
